Questions and Answers

My 1964 home in Commack has a wet wall that needs cutting. Are there special rules?

Yes. The EPA's Renovation, Repair, and Painting (RRP) rule is legally mandatory. Any structure built before the 1978 lead paint cutoff (including your 1964 home) requires certified lead-safe testing and containment practices before demolition. The Town of Huntington Building Department will not approve final repairs without documented compliance, protecting you from significant regulatory fines.

How quickly does mold become a problem after a leak?

The microbial growth window is 48–72 hours from the initial water intrusion. By 2026, insurance carriers and courts consider mitigation efforts initiated after this window as a liability shift. Delayed response transforms a simple water damage claim into a complex mold remediation project, requiring separate coverage and significantly higher costs under current Standard of Care protocols.

We're in Flood Zone X. Do I still need special drying for my basement?

Yes. FEMA's 2026 Risk MAP updates for Commack, NY, reinforce that Zone X (Minimal Flood Hazard) does not mean 'no risk.' It indicates a lower *flood insurance* requirement, not an absence of groundwater intrusion or plumbing failure. Basements and crawlspaces in Zone X still require the same S500 structural drying protocols—including sub-slab extraction and vapor barrier management—as any other zone to prevent chronic moisture issues.

Why does my floor in Commack Center feel dry but the contractor says there's still water damage?

A surface feeling 'dry to the touch' is not a structural drying standard. Humidity trapped within materials creates vapor pressure, driving moisture deeper.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ires drying to a psychrometric equilibrium of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. In Commack's climate, failing to meet this GPP standard guarantees residual moisture and future damage.

What's the difference between 'Clean' and 'Black' water in an insurance claim?

Category 1 ('Clean' water) from a broken supply line is covered under most standard policies. Category 3 ('Black' water) from sewers or flooding contains pathogens and requires hazardous material protocols, often triggering different coverage.
